Immerse yourself in the historic and picturesque city of Tauranga on this self-guided audio tour of the city. Tauranga is the arrival point of the Māori in New Zealand. In this audio tour, you will explore the beautiful waterfront and hear the tales of how the Māori crossed the Pacific Ocean in the Arawa Canoe. Visit the Monmouth Redoubt with its old cannon to learn about the battles between the natives and the European colonists at The Elms Missionary. You will also see the Strand, Robbins Park, the Mission Cemetery, the Tauranga Domain Wharepai Reserve, the Old Post Office, the Art Gallery and Brian Watkins House. This historical guided audio tour of the coastal city of Tauranga will tell you the history of the first Māori’s to land in New Zealand and show you sights such as the scenic Robbins Park and the Tauranga Domain Wharepai Reserve. Walk along the Strand and explore the various shops and restaurants that you can find there. The Elms Mission is an historic home with a lovely garden, interesting buildings and a fascinating history. Modern and highly professional, the Tauranga Art Gallery shows a range of local, curated and travelling exhibitions. Monmouth Redoubt is a charming place overlooking the sea and Strand waterfront was first a Māori fortified site in New Zealand.
